The engine was freshened up in February with brand new pistons/rings, a low-mile cylinder block, and a nice stock 84 ZN1100 Bathtub head with a set of 84 GPZ cams.
I'm very happy with how it runs, but if a better suited carburetor set is available (considering the modifications I've made), I'd like to know what the forum members suggest as the best choice to go with.
The bike is stock, except for the above head/cams, a Dyna 2000 ignition, and V&H header, with street baffle.

80B4 wrote: I use individual filters on my FJ, I've never seen any that use any type of airbox. Yes, you will notice a significant difference over the stock CV carbs. You will need to use a push / pull throttle system. Motion Pro makes the system I use. The RS34's will work very well. If you were using the bike at the track and or going bigger with the motor you could use the RS36. My set came front the Carburetor Parts Warehouse.
For street use, would the RS36 would be too big, or difficult to jet/tune for my application? Please elaborate...thanks!
I have 84 GPZ cams on the bathtub head, with 132.5 main jets working well in the CV carbs.
